Twitter hits 50 million tweets per day and passes MySpace
By Gordon MacMillan Tuesday, 23 February 2010 11:40AM
LONDON - Twitter has passed the landmark figure of 50 million tweets being sent each day - more than 20 times the traffic the microblogging service was experiencing a year ago.
